Residential Water Extraction Cost in Westlake, OH

Prices v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Westlake, OH. Our estimates are free, and our team will work closely with your insurance to ensure a smooth claims process. We’ll also provide you with a detailed breakdown of the costs involved, so you know exactly what to expect.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ment required, and the amount of water extracted.
Drying and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area, the type of equipment required, and the amount of time needed to dry the area.
Equipment Rental and Maintenance $100 – $500 The type of equipment required, the amount of time needed to rent the equipment, and the maintenance costs involved.
Insurance Claims Processing $0 – $500 The complexity of the claims process, the amount of documentation required, and the time needed to process the claims.
More Services (e.g., mold remediation) $500 – $2,000 The type of service required, the amount of time needed to complete the service, and the materials required.

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ment and the specific needs of your property. We’ll provide you with a free estimate and work closely with your insurance to ensure a smooth claims process.

How do I prevent Residential Water Damage?

Preventing Residential Water Damage needs regular maintenance and inspection of your property. Our team recommends checking your foundation, pipes, and roof regularly for signs of damage or wear. We also recommend installing a water detector in your basement or crawl space to alert you to potential issues.
